SongofSolomon 4 YLT — SongofSolomon 4

1 Lo, thou [art] fair, my friend, lo, thou [art] fair, Thine eyes [are] doves behind thy veil, Thy hair as a row of the goats That have shone from mount Gilead, YLT — SongofSolomon 4:1

2 Thy teeth as a row of the shorn ones That have come up from the washing, For all of them are forming twins, And a bereaved one is not among them.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:2

3 As a thread of scarlet [are] thy lips, And thy speech [is] comely, As the work of the pomegranate [is] thy temple behind thy veil, YLT — SongofSolomon 4:3

4 As the tower of David [is] thy neck, built for an armoury, The chief of the shields are hung on it, All shields of the mighty.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:4

5 Thy two breasts [are] as two fawns, Twins of a roe, that are feeding among lilies.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:5

6 Till the day doth break forth, And the shadows have fled away, I will get me unto the mountain of myrrh, And unto the hill of frankincense.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:6

7 Thou [art] all fair, my friend, And a blemish there is not in thee. Come from Lebanon, O spouse, YLT — SongofSolomon 4:7

8 Come from Lebanon, come thou in. Look from the top of Amana, From the top of Shenir and Hermon, From the habitations of lions, From the mountains of leopards.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:8

9 Thou hast emboldened me, my sister-spouse, Emboldened me with one of thine eyes, With one chain of thy neck.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:9

10 How wonderful have been thy loves, my sister-spouse, How much better have been thy loves than wine, And the fragrance of thy perfumes than all spices.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:10

11 Thy lips drop honey, O spouse, Honey and milk [are] under thy tongue, And the fragrance of thy garments [Is] as the fragrance of Lebanon.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:11

12 A garden shut up [is] my sister-spouse, A spring shut up — a fountain sealed.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:12

13 Thy shoots a paradise of pomegranates, With precious fruits, YLT — SongofSolomon 4:13

14 Cypresses with nard — nard and saffron, Cane and cinnamon, With all trees of frankincense, Myrrh and aloes, with all chief spices. YLT — SongofSolomon 4:14

15 A fount of gardens, a well of living waters, And flowings from Lebanon! YLT — SongofSolomon 4:15

16 Awake, O north wind, and come, O south, Cause my garden to breathe forth, its spices let flow, Let my beloved come to his garden, And eat its pleasant fruits! YLT — SongofSolomon 4:16
